From humble Dad shoe origins to urban terrains and runways, New Balance has certainly transcended its functional footwear origins. One of the brightest examples of this is the 2002R, the sibling to the 2010-released 2002 – confusing right? Anyway, this is neither part of the USA or UK made families, the 2002R falls under the Japanese lineage, being the brainchild of NB Japan creative director Tetsuya Shono. Enough context; what about the shoes? Well we don’t use the word premium lightly, but the leather used on these beauties certainly is, and thanks to those ultra-bouncy midsoles, they’re more than just a pair of pretty faces.
